Linda Lingle (née Cutter; June 4, 1953) is an American politician who served as the sixth governor of Hawaii from 2002 to 2010. She was the first Republican elected governor of Hawaii since 1959, and was the state's first female and first Jewish governor.

Linda Lingle (b. Linda Cutter on June 4, 1953) was Governor of Hawaii from 2002 until 2010. Lingle ran in the 2012 election for the U.S. Senate, representing Hawaii. Lingle won the nomination in the Republican primary on August 11, 2012 but lost the general election on November 6, 2012 to Mazie Hirono (D).
2 de jun. de 2020 · Linda Lingle was Hawaii's first female governor, serving from 2002-2010. She was born in St. Louis, Missouri, in 1953, and received her bachelor's degree in journalism from California State University, Northridge. She was also the mayor of Maui County from 1991-1999 and the Republican nominee for the U.S. Senate in 2012.
